    I think CT needs a jello translator app, jk lol. Some have stickers some dont they are pretty rare with a population in the mid 60 or so examples graded ms66 at PCGS. There is not a 71 P that has been graded higher than MS66 with a population of 43 examples graded at PCGS. The 71-P in my pictures is a PCGS ms65 with a population in the mid 700 examples graded at PCGS, as you can see Ikes are fairly uncommon in high grade with some very high grade date and mint marks with fewer than 10 coins graded at PCGS. Average ms64 to ms60 Ikes are very common and with the exception of a few variety's will probably not be of any value any time in our life time.
